Overview

Plin is Peru's multi-bank interoperability payment layer, embedded in mobile banking apps of 7 Peruvian financial entities [1, 2, pe-cro]. 14+ million users — distinctive non-standalone-app model vs Yape's standalone app.

Plin's 7 participating entities [3]: BBVA Perú + Scotiabank Perú + Interbank + BanBif + Caja Arequipa + Caja Sullana + Caja Ica — 3 of Peru's 4 largest banks + 4 financial institutions (cajas).

Distinctive Plin technical model: Real-time + 24/7 + free transfers using only cellphone number; cross-bank interoperability via YellowPepper's Real-Time Payment Platform (launch tech). Launched May 2020 at start of COVID-19 pandemic.

April 2023 — Yape-Plin Visa interoperability [4]: Phase-one cross-wallet transactions via mobile numbers + QR codes.

History

May 2020 — Plin launches at COVID-19 pandemic start [3]: Launched by BBVA + Interbank + Scotiabank using YellowPepper Real-Time Payment Platform.

2020-2024 — Adoption + 7-entity expansion [1]: From 3 banks at launch to 7 financial entities.

End-2023 — 13+ million users [4].

April 2023 — Yape-Plin Visa interoperability phase 1 [4].

2025 — 14+ million users [2].

Ownership & operator

Operating entity: 7-entity Peruvian bank-consortium — multi-bank interoperability layer (not a single legal entity).

7 participating entities:

  • BBVA Perú (BBVA Group subsidiary)
  • Scotiabank Perú (Bank of Nova Scotia subsidiary)
  • Interbank (Intercorp Group; Peru's #4 bank)
  • BanBif (Banco Interamericano de Finanzas)
  • Caja Arequipa (Peruvian Caja Municipal — savings cooperative)
  • Caja Sullana (Peruvian Caja Municipal)
  • Caja Ica (Peruvian Caja Municipal)

Technology platform: YellowPepper (real-time payment platform; acquired by Visa Inc. 2020).

Regulator: SBS (Superintendencia de Banca, Seguros y AFP del Perú).
